Finding the Perfect Balance:
When it comes to finding the perfect duvet for couples, there are several factors to consider. One of the most crucial factors is the weight of the duvet. If one person prefers a heavier duvet, while the other prefers a lighter one, compromise is necessary. A good solution is to opt for a duvet with different weights on each side or one with multiple weights.
Another factor to consider is the material of the duvet. Couples who tend to get hot during the night should opt for a duvet made from breathable and moisture-wicking materials such as lyocell, bamboo, or polyester. On the other hand, couples who tend to get cold at night should choose a duvet made from natural materials such as down or wool.
